| Open-pit coal mines are accompanied by serious dust pollution during all aspects of operation,and currently mainly use the inefficient traditional water sprinkling dust reduction methods.Due to the wide range of open pit coal mining and the complex manner and location of dust formation,a targeted dust suppression program should be proposed according to the characteristics of dust in different operating areas.Based on this,this thesis takes the coal dust and rock dust generated by blasting muckpile of different blast stages in Haerwusu open-pit coal mine as the research object,and collects three groups of coal dust and rock dust from different blast stages in the field.Wettability and its influencing factors,and according to which the dust suppression scheme suitable for different blasting stages is compounded.The main results achieved are as follows:The physicochemical characteristics of the blasting muckpile dust of different blasting stages were analyzed by physicochemical characterization tests,including particle size distribution,microscopic morphology,industrial composition,mineral components and other physicochemical properties,and the results showed that: the blasting muckpile dust is mainly composed of large particles of 10μm~100μm;the dust surface is rough and agglomerated,with irregular internal pore structure;the coal dust is medium-ash,high water content and low coalification lignite;kaolinite is the main mineral component of coal dust,and quartz is the main mineral component of rock dust.The wettability of dust from different stages of blasting muckpile was tested by contact angle method.The results showed that: coal dust is hydrophobic and chemical dust suppressant needs to be added to improve dust reduction efficiency;rock dust is hydrophilic dust and dust suppression is carried out by water spray.The results showed that the particle size,specific surface area,moisture,ash and volatile matter of coal dust were positively correlated with wettability,and the content of kaolinite and fixed carbon were negatively correlated with wettability;the particle size,specific surface area and quartz content of rock dust were positively correlated with wettability,and the content of kaolinite was negatively correlated with wettability.The most important factors affecting the wettability of coal dust and rock dust and the best regression equation were obtained by multiple stepwise linear regression analysis,respectively.The surfactant helps to reduce the surface tension of the liquid and,within a certain mass fraction,the contact angle with the coal dust.The physical and chemical properties of different coal dusts are different,and the wetting effect with surfactants is also different.It seems that the combination solution of fast percolation T and Na Cl has the best wetting effect on three different steps of coal dusts at low mass fraction,and finally0.05wt% fast percolation T + 0.5wt% Na Cl is determined as the best dust suppression solution for 1# and 2# coal dusts,and 0.05wt% fast percolation T + 1wt% Na Cl is the best dust suppression solution for 3# coal dust.Finally,the dust suppression effect was verified by permeability experiment and spraying experiment,and it was found that the permeability of coal dust was improved after using compound dust suppressant;the dust reduction efficiency of three groups of coal dust could reach 82.5%,83% and 81.4%respectively after using compound dust suppressant spraying to reduce dust;the dust suppression efficiency of three groups of rock dust could reach 87.3%,85.3% and 85.2%respectively after using clear water spraying.There are 41 figures,19 tables,and 88 references in this thesis. |
